Is it the hemoglobin or RBC which is 11
Normal RBC count ranges between 4.3-5.7 million cells/ mcL in males and 3.9- 5.0 million cells/ mcL in females.
Hemoglobin female: 11-13 g/dl.
Male: 13.6 to 17.7 g/dl (mean 15.5 g/dl)
